SK Won Weakens on Dollar Strength, Geopolitical Risks

On Tuesday, the South Korean won weakened to approximately 1,388 against the US dollar, pulling back from the gains seen in the previous session. This shift was influenced by a stronger dollar after discussions at the White House between US and EU leaders, which primarily focused on addressing the ongoing conflict in Ukraine. Investor sentiment was negatively impacted by increased geopolitical tensions, following North Korean leader Kim Jong Un's commitment to enhance his country's nuclear capabilities and criticism of the joint US-South Korea military exercises, which have been upgraded this year in response to North Korean threats. Additionally, Bank of Korea Governor Rhee Chang-yong pointed out the ongoing uncertainty due to US trade negotiations, emphasizing that the board will consider both international risks and domestic economic conditions when setting policy at the meeting on August 28.
